Battery C, 1st Ohio Light Artillery.
4 James, 2 Napoleons.
Croxton's Brigade, Brannan's Division, Thomas' Corps.

September 20, 1863.
1st Lieutenant Marco B. Gary, Commanding.
1st Lieutenant Hiram W. Turner.
2d Lieutenant Thomas King.
2d Lieutenant Jerome B. Stephens.


At 7 a.m. the Battery took position in the rear line of the Brigade, and as the enemy attacked, Lieutenant Turner's section moved to this position and opened fire, being joined soon after by the rest of the battery. About 11 a.m. the enemy appeared marching by the flank across the front and about 600 yards distant. The Battery opened fire upon him. Changing direction he attacked the line of the Battery and after capturing nearly all of the 4th Michigan Battery and driving away the infantry he pushed to within 100 yards of the right piece. Changing direction of fire to the right oblique the Battery threw canister with great rapidity and fine effect. The enemy soon fell back and the support resumed their position on the right of the Battery. Fifteen minutes later, the enemy again advancing perpendicularly to its original front and to within 100 yards, the supports gave way, the Battery moved to the left and rear, where it joined the troops of General Negley and moved with them to Rossville. Casualties: killed 4 men, wounded 9; horses killed and captured 26; lost James gun 1; caissons 1; rear parts of caissons 1.
